             Discussion on Economic and Social Development During the 15th Five - Year Plan Period
                       YANG Yi - Yong  JIA Kang  QI Shu - Yu  JIAO Ruo - Shui  LIU Cheng - Chen  4



             〔 Abstract〕The 15th Five - Year Plan period ( 2026 ! 2030)signifies a pivotal phase in China’ s pursuit of at
             taining fundamental modernisation by 2035. In order to achieve this, it is essential to accurately identify changes
             in both international and domestic contexts. Adherence to novel development concepts and holistic approaches is
             also vital, as is the prioritisation of high - quality development, the deepening of reforms, the expansion of open
             ness,the active fostering of new productive forces, the continuous advancement of fiscal and taxation system re

             forms,the vigorous development of the cultural industry,and the refinement of social work mechanisms. These
             efforts are directed towards the comprehensive driving of orderly and high - quality socio - economic progress,

             ensuring steady advancement of Chinese - style modernisation.
             〔 Key words〕15th Five - Year Plan period; Five - Year Planning; Economic development; Social development;

             Fiscal and taxation system reform;Cultural industry





             The Impact of Content Editors on the Performance of Government Short Video: Evidence from Pub
             lic - Sector Douyin Accounts                                          LIU Liu  MA Liang  22



             〔 Abstract〕Reluctance to post, lack of posting competence, or indiscriminate posting by account operators con
             stitutes a major driver behind the recent wave of closures among public - sector new - media outlets. However,

             empirical research on how individual operators shape the performance of such outlets remains scarce. Drawing on
             Self - Determination Theory and a questionnaire survey of operators of government - affairs Douyin accounts, this

             study examines the impact of operator characteristics on the performance of public - sector short - form - video
             accounts. The results reveal that operators’creative self - efficacy and autonomous motivation correlate positively
             and significantly with account performance, whereas public - service motivation has no discernible effect. Moreo
             ver, accounts managed by full - time operators outperform those run by part - time operators, and accounts over
             seen by experienced operators outperform those managed by novices. The paper therefore recommends that gov

             ernment bodies innovate their management mechanisms and empower ‘ social - media editors’to harness intrin
             sic motivation and creative potential, so that public - sector short - form video can genuinely enhance governance
             capacity instead of degenerating into ‘ formality at one’ s fingertips’ .
             〔 Key words〕Government short - form video;Digital government; E - government performance; Self - determi
             nation Theory;Operator
